
Swastikas Found in Hallway of Crown Heights Building
NYPD Hate Crimes Task Force is investigating an incident where eight swastikas were drawn in the stairwell of a Crown Heights apartment building.

The fifth of Av marks the passing of Rabbi Yitzchak Luria, known as the Arizal, who was a foremost scholar of Jewish mysticism and the father of his own school of Kabbalah.
